Sinjani

Sinjani is a village located in Erki subdivision of Khunti district in Jharkhand, India. It is situated 44km away from district headquarter Erki (tamar Ii). Erki (tamar Ii) is the sub-district headquarter of Sinjani village. As per 2009 stats, Todang is the gram panchayat of Sinjani village.

About Sinjani

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sinjani is 375342. The village spans a total geographical area of 905.61 hectares. Erki is nearest town to Sinjani village for all major economic activities.

Population of Sinjani

Below is a concise population overview of Sinjani as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 728 355 373
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 131 72 59
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 727 355 372
Literate Population 272 161 111
Illiterate Population 456 194 262

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Sinjani village:

  • The total population of Sinjani village is around 728, including approximately 355 males and 373 females, with a sex ratio of 1050 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 131 children aged 0–6 years in Sinjani village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Sinjani village has 727 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Sinjani village is about 37.36%, with male literacy at 45.35% and female literacy at 29.76%.
  • There are around 155 households in Sinjani village.

Connectivity of Sinjani

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sinjani. As per the 2011 stats, Sinjani had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
